WebJul 10, 2015 · Radium salt used in bath water was suggested as an experimental therapy for patients with gout, arthritis, and neuralgia. Discovering more efficient ways of extracting radium from pitchblende in 1913 allowed for commercialization of this type of treatment, starting a golden era of radiation therapy. WebAug 1, 1990 · One such nostrum was Radithor, a popular and expensive mixture of radium 226 and radium 228 in distilled water. Radithor was advertised as an effective treatment for over 150 "endocrinologic" diseases, especially lassitude and sexual impotence.
